Comparative Accuracy of Machine Learning and GBLUP for Predicting Genomic Estimated Breeding Values in Chickens.
Genes - 12 Mar 2026
Chai Haoxiang, Yang Yuqi, Wang Dan, Ning Chao, Zhang Xuguang, Wang Wenwen, Zhang Qin, Bao Haigang, Tang Hui
Abstract excerpt
BACKGROUND: Machine learning (ML) holds great promise for genomic breeding value prediction in livestock and poultry, yet its application in layer breeding remains limited. METHODS: In this study, we used whole-genome resequencing data from 834 Wenshui Luhua Green-Shelled (WLGS) laying hens to predict genomic breeding values for eight egg production and egg quality traits using multilayer perceptron (MLP), random...
